Chrome is hosting a Messenger Appreciation Bucking Barrel Tournament this Thursday, May 20th. Basically, they made a barrel rig that is suspended by rope on all 4 sides. Each participant gets to “mount the bull” and attempt to stay on while those competing against him/her shake the ropes and try to knock them off of the “bull”. Should be pretty fucking awesome. The event is open to everyone and anyone, however, only working messengers qualify to compete in the tournament (hence, messenger appreciation). 

In conjunction with the tournament, we’ll also be running a fundraiser raffle the night of the event. Proceeds from the raffle go towards supporting Squid’s Velo City Tour track event.
